Description

Presenting a pretty stone cottage for sale, nestled amidst the most picturesque settings, offering delightful valley views across the valley. This property benefits from the tranquillity of walking and cycling routes in its vicinity, making it an absolute delight for nature enthusiasts. The cottage benefits from 2-3 bedrooms one of which is accessed via another therefore creating the option of using the 3rd bedroom as a dressing room to the master bedroom. The property further boasts two characterful reception rooms, providing space to dine and recline for relaxation and family gatherings.

Adding to the charm of this home are unique features like a hob fire place to the dining room and a wood burner to the sitting room, enhancing the comfort on those chilly days. The panoramic views over the valley can be enjoyed from the cottage. Furthermore, the convenience of parking space is also available providing an additional advantage, and a mature garden is located to the front and side. Viewings are by appointment only.

Amenities - Ruscombe is a popular village high up and only a couple of miles north west of Stroud town. Whiteshill the neighbouring village has a community shop, two well regarded schools within half a mile and a larger convenience store at the bottom of the hill. A wider range of facilities are available in nearby Stroud which is approximately 2 miles away. This including a leisure and sports centre and a main line railway station connecting with London (Paddington). Gloucester (9 miles) and Cheltenham (14 miles) are both within comfortable driving distance and junction 13 of the M5 motorway is approximately 5 miles distance.

Dining Room - 3.99m x 3.76m (13'1" x 12'4") - Cast iron hob fireplace, with stone staircase alongside, Flagstone flooring, ceiling beams, stone mullion window to the front, additional single glazed window, radiator, cupboard with the gas boiler, a further small glazed window glazed directly into the wall.

Kitchen - 3.66m x 2.26m (12'0" x 7'5") - A selection of patients, with square edged worktops. Gas point for cooker, plumbing for washing machine, plumbing for a slimline dishwasher, space for fridge freezer, double bowl stainless steel sink, double glazed coated aluminium window and sealed units double glazed wooden window, double radiator, tiled floor, coated aluminium stable door to the side garden.

Sitting Room - 4.62m max x 3.96m max (15'2" max x 13'0" max) - Oak and glass door to the front garden, two radiators, wood burner to inglenook, Stone chimney breast and alcoves. Sealed unit double glazed stone mullion window, ceiling beam, casement double glazed window.

Landing - Via a stone staircase, radiator, loft access, airing cupboard. Doors to bathroom, bedroom two and dressing room/bedroom three.

Bedroom 3/Dressing Room - 4.09m x 2.46m max (13'5" x 8'1" max) - Door to the master bedroom, sealed unit double glazed window to the front with distant view across the valley, loft access, radiator, curtain fronted wardrobe. This room could be divided to create an individual third bedroom.

Master (Bedroom Bedroom 1) - 4.09m x 2.31m max (13'5" x 7'7" max) - Sealed unit double glazed window to the front with view across the valley, additional window to the side, curtain fronted wardrobe, radiator.

Bedroom 2 - 3.20m max x 2.62m (10'6" max x 8'7" ) - Seal unit double glazed window, radiator, curtain fronted wardrobes, cupboard with hot water tank. Distant views across the valley can be seen from this room.

Bathroom - 2.21m x 1.88m (7'3" x 6'2") - Comprising a white suite to include a panelled bath with electric shower over, sealed unit double glazed window with tiled sill, pedestal basin, WC, radiator.

Outside -

Off Road Parking - There is off-road parking for one car in front of the property. There is also in front of the parking area, a long white line signing for the road to be kept clear.

Gardens - To the front, a door and stepped pathway from the pavement leads to the cottage. An established well planted garden with areas of grass and many shrubs and plants to include, climbing, rambling and bush roses, autumn flowering clematis, some laurel hedging, Honeysuckle, Daylilies, Japanese anemone. The garden continues to the side alongside the kitchen where a summer house can be found, and a secluded area with seat and pond, shrub borders, log store and lights. To the rear of the property is a long thin covered store area.
